2.2.2. External Configuration Host with HPS Flash
Figure 3. External Configuration Host with HPS Flash
An external configuration host with HPS flash provides an SDM configuration bitstream containing:
- SDM configuration firmware
- FPGA I/O and HPS EMIF I/O configuration data
- FPGA core configuration data
- HPS FSBL code and HPS FSBL hardware handoff binary
In this system layout, you can use the HPS flash to store the HPS SSBL, Linux* image device tree information and OS file system. This layout enables the device to boot into an OS such as Linux*.
